You will serve as a HUMAN RESOURCES ASSISTANT (MILITARY) in the NAVAL RESERVE OFFICERS' TRAINING CORPS (NROTC) UNITS and STRATEGIC SEALIFT MIDSHIPMAN PROGRAM (SSMP) UNITS within the NSTC Domain of DPTNAVSCI GREAT LAKES MARITIME ACADEMY.
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-05 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ector.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: 1) Utilizing and applying knowledge of personnel policies to advise staff on various processes and entitlements; 2) Entering data into automated database systems; 3) Reviewing documents for completeness and compliance with established guidelines; 4) Utilizing office automation equipment and software in order to prepare a variety of forms and correspondence. You will manage the administrative activities of the NROTC or SMM Programs.
You will plan, develop and implement procedures for administrative data collection and advises Unit staff on correct procedures.
You will act as primary representative of the Commanding Officer in dealing with the host educational institution (university, college, institute, academy, etc.) any cross- town educational institutions, parents, and outside agencies.
You will conduct administrative orientation briefs for new students.
You will maintain all student records, files, and collect data required in administering all aspects of the NROTC program.
